CrawlJobs Logo
Briefcase Icon
Category Icon

Filters

×
Filters

No filters available for this job position.

Fullstack Mobile Engineer Jobs

Filters

No job offers found for the selected criteria.

Previous job offers may have expired. Please check back later or try different search criteria.

Discover the dynamic and in-demand career of a Fullstack Mobile Engineer. This unique role sits at the intersection of mobile app development and server-side engineering, requiring professionals to master the entire technology stack that powers modern mobile applications. For those seeking Fullstack Mobile Engineer jobs, this position offers unparalleled ownership and the ability to shape a product from the user interface down to the database. These engineers are the architects of seamless digital experiences, ensuring that mobile applications are not only beautiful and intuitive on the front end but also robust, scalable, and performant on the back end. Typically, a Fullstack Mobile Engineer is responsible for the end-to-end development lifecycle of mobile-centric products. On the mobile frontend, this involves building responsive, native, or cross-platform applications using frameworks like Swift for iOS, Kotlin for Android, or cross-platform tools such as Flutter or React Native. They craft the user interface, implement business logic, and ensure optimal performance on various devices. Simultaneously, their backend responsibilities include designing, developing, and maintaining the APIs, services, and databases that the mobile app consumes. This involves creating secure RESTful or GraphQL endpoints, managing server logic, handling data storage and retrieval, and integrating with third-party services. Common day-to-day responsibilities span both domains. Engineers in these jobs write clean, maintainable code for both client and server, participate in system architecture design, and collaborate closely with product managers, designers, and other engineers to translate requirements into technical specifications. They are tasked with debugging complex issues that may arise anywhere in the stack, optimizing application performance and scalability, and implementing comprehensive testing strategies (unit, integration, end-to-end). Ensuring security, data privacy, and observability through monitoring and logging tools is also a critical part of the role. The typical skill set for these jobs is broad and deep. Proficiency in at least one mobile development framework (SwiftUI, Jetpack Compose, Flutter) is essential, coupled with strong expertise in a backend language like Node.js, Python (with frameworks like Django or FastAPI), Go, or Java. Experience with cloud platforms (AWS, GCP, Azure), containerization (Docker), and orchestration (Kubernetes) is highly valued. A solid understanding of database design, both SQL (PostgreSQL, MySQL) and NoSQL, and API design principles is fundamental. Beyond technical prowess, successful Fullstack Mobile Engineers are strong problem-solvers, effective communicators, and lifelong learners who thrive in collaborative environments. They possess a generalist mindset, allowing them to context-switch between frontend nuances and backend complexities, making them invaluable assets in startups and large tech companies alike. Explore Fullstack Mobile Engineer jobs to find a career that challenges you to build complete, impactful digital products.

Filters

×
Countries
Category
Location
Work Mode
Salary